> I purchased a Helios H4TC0001 crimper, as recommended by Kyocera and have to report it as junk. After wrecking several H4 crimps I went back to using the German-Made Multi-Contact tool used for MC4 connectors and it appears to do a fine job on the H4 crimps. Just difficult to have everything lined up, and to stay lined up.

> I wanted to ask you about Helios and MC4 crimpers.  I bought a set of theAmpenol H4 crimp teeth and loactor for my Reinstag crimper some time back, to handle the Amphenol H4 connectors They work well but require changing the locator for femal and male crimps and they are expensive.  I see this tool is out there.
